Highlights of the City Tour
Although the specific sights visited may vary, this comprehensive city tour of Buenos Aires showcases the capital’s most iconic landmarks and cultural attractions.
Guests’ll stroll through Plaza de Mayo, home to the presidential palace and historic cathedral. They’ll explore the colorful streets of La Boca, known for its lively street art and tango culture.
The tour also includes a visit to the upscale Recoleta neighborhood, where they’ll discover the grand architecture and Recoleta Cemetery, the final resting place of Eva Perón.

Exploring Buenos Aires
As one explores Buenos Aires, they’ll find a city that effortlessly blends modern architecture with historical landmarks, showcasing its diverse cultural heritage. From the iconic Obelisk of Buenos Aires to the vibrant neighborhoods of San Telmo and La Boca, each area offers a unique glimpse into the city’s rich history and lively present. Visitors can stroll through the picturesque streets, indulge in the local cuisine, and enjoy the captivating tango culture that permeates the city. With a mix of European influences and South American flair, Buenos Aires is a destination that promises an unforgettable experience.
Neighborhood | Key Attractions |
---|---|
San Telmo | Antique markets, cobblestone streets, historic buildings |
La Boca | Colorful houses, Caminito street, Boca Juniors soccer stadium |
Palermo | Parks, trendy restaurants, lively nightlife |
Recoleta | Recoleta Cemetery, Museo Nacional de Bellas Artes |
